Fight breaks out between illegal vendors, Pantry Car staff on Danapur Exp at Nagpur Station

Nagpur: A violent fight broke out between illegal vendors and the staff of the pantry car aboard the Danapur Express, resulting in a physical confrontation. The situation escalated to the extent that a brawl ensued between them at the Nagpur Railway Station. Following complaints about the incident, the Railway Protection Force (RPF) has apprehended four youths involved in the assault and has sent them jail.

Despite the strictness of the Railway Security Force, the presence of illegal vendors in stations and trains remains prevalent. These vendors, now unabashedly engaging in physical violence, seem undeterred even by the fear of reprisal. A similar incident occurred on the Danapur-Secunderabad Express, where an altercation broke out between illegal vendors and the pantry car staff, leading to a chaotic situation at the Nagpur Railway Station platforms.

Reportedly, a dispute arose between illegal vendors selling water, cold drinks, buttermilk, and other beverages, and the pantry car staff from Betul to Nagpur. It is reported that the pantry staff had prevented the illegal vendors from selling water bottles. Shortly after exchanging heated words, the situation escalated into a physical altercation. This information reached the pantry car manager, who accommodated some of the illegal vendors inside the pantry car.

Meanwhile, the train reached platform number two at the Nagpur Railway Station. Upon arrival, another round of violence erupted from both sides, leading to a chaotic scene at the station.

Amidst the commotion, an RPF team arrived at the scene and managed to restore order. The four youths involved in the assault were apprehended and handed over to the authorities. However, during this incident, there was a brief period of chaos at the Nagpur Railway Station, with confusion prevailing among the passengers and bystanders.
